Kevin McCallister's Beginnings - A Childhood Story

So, let's get into the specifics of Kevin McCallister, a character who, you know, truly stands out in holiday film history. He was, to put it simply, the youngest member of the Peter and Kate McCallister household. Being the youngest, he had a few older siblings looking out for him, or perhaps, in some cases, giving him a bit of a hard time. His older brothers and sisters included Buzz McCallister, Megan, Linnie, and Jeff, making for a rather full house, as you can imagine. This family setting, in a way, played a pretty big role in how Kevin’s story unfolded, especially around those memorable Christmastimes.

His story, actually, begins with his birth on December 22, 1982. This means his early life, before those famous holiday incidents, was, you know, just like any other kid's, more or less, though perhaps with a bit more sibling interaction given the size of his family. The fact that he was the youngest often put him in a particular spot within the family dynamic, something that becomes pretty clear as his story progresses. He was, in a way, a typical kid, but circumstances made him anything but ordinary.

Kevin McCallister is the central figure in the initial two movies of that well-known Home Alone series. These are the films that really made him famous: the first Home Alone, and then Home Alone 2: Lost in New York. There was also a fourth film where the character appeared, though, interestingly, a different actor took on the part for that one. So, while his earliest adventures are the most widely remembered, his character did, in fact, make appearances beyond those first two big screen outings.

Personal Details and Background for Kevin McCallister

Here’s a little snapshot of Kevin McCallister, giving you some of the basic facts about his character as we know him from the movies. It helps, you know, to put a few pieces together when you think about his adventures and how he managed to get through them. These details, in some respects, really set the stage for his unique story.

DetailInformation about Kevin McCallister
Full NameKevin Peter McCallister
Date of BirthDecember 22, 1982
ParentsPeter and Kate McCallister
SiblingsBuzz McCallister, Megan, Linnie, Jeff (older)
Portrayed ByMacaulay Culkin (Home Alone 1 & 2), Mike Weinberg (Home Alone 4)
Age in First Film8 years old
Age in Second Film10 years old
Key RoleMain character in the Home Alone movies

Who Played Kevin McCallister and When?

So, a question many people often have is about the young person who brought Kevin McCallister to life on the screen. The character is, you know, most famously associated with Macaulay Culkin. He took on the part for the first two movies, which are, you know, the ones that truly captured everyone's imagination and made the character a household name. His portrayal, in a way, really defined Kevin for generations of viewers.

Macaulay Carson Culkin was born on August 26, 1980, in the Manhattan area of New York City. He was, actually, the third of seven children born to Christopher "Kit" Culkin, who had been a stage actor, and Patricia Brentrup, who came from North Dakota. He was, in fact, given his name after a British historian, Thomas Babington Macaulay. This background, you know, gives a little insight into the person behind the famous role.

It's interesting to note that while Macaulay Culkin is the primary actor people think of when they hear "Kevin McCallister," the character was also played by another actor. Mike Weinberg stepped into the role for the fourth film in the series. So, while the first two movies are, you know, the most iconic, the character of Kevin did continue on, even if with a different face, which is pretty common in long-running film series.

Was Kevin McCallister Really That Young?

A common point of curiosity for many people is about Kevin McCallister's age during those famous holiday adventures. In the very first Home Alone movie, Kevin McCallister is, in fact, presented as being eight years old. However, it's interesting to note that Macaulay Culkin, the young actor who played him, was actually nine years old at the time of filming. This slight difference, you know, is a pretty typical thing in the world of movies, where the age of the character and the actor might not always perfectly line up.

For the second film, Home Alone 2: Lost in New York, Kevin McCallister is shown as being ten years old. This progression in age, more or less, follows a natural timeline for the character, reflecting the passage of time between the two stories. It helps, you know, to make the character feel a bit more real, even in such extraordinary circumstances. So, he was still quite young for the situations he found himself in, which, in a way, makes his actions even more impressive.

Kevin McCallister's Family Dynamics

The family environment Kevin McCallister grew up in was, you know, quite busy, to say the least. As the youngest of five children, he often found himself, more or less, the target of teasing from his older siblings. This included Buzz McCallister, Megan, Jeffrey, and Linnie. And, you know, his Uncle Franklin was also pretty much always giving him a hard time, which, in a way, added to his feeling of being misunderstood.

One particular incident that really set things off was a fight with his older brother, Buzz McCallister. Buzz, you see, purposely ate Kevin's cheese pizza, which, you know, is a pretty big deal to a kid. This led to a big argument, and as a result, Kevin's mother, Kate, sent him to the third floor of the house. This moment, in some respects, was the direct trigger for the whole "left behind" situation the next morning, as the family, you know, rushed off without him.

The general sentiment from his family members, as shown by lines like "Kevin, you are *such* a *disease*," really highlights the friction. These interactions, in a way, explain why Kevin might have felt a sense of relief, or even a misguided sense of accomplishment, when he first realized he was all by himself. It’s pretty clear, that, he wasn't always treated with the kindness a young child might hope for from his own kin.

What About Kevin McCallister's Family Secrets?

When you think about Kevin McCallister and his family, there are, you know, always little tidbits that come out, sometimes from the people who made the movies. For example, Chris Columbus, the person who directed "Home Alone," actually shared something interesting about Kevin McCallister's mother, Kate. He revealed that she was, in fact, a fashion designer. This little detail, in some respects, gives a bit more depth to the family's background, explaining, perhaps, their comfortable lifestyle.

This revelation from Columbus also served to, you know, put to rest a fan theory that had been circulating for a while. There was a popular idea that the McCallister family was involved in something a bit more, shall we say, unusual, or even suspicious. But Columbus, you know, pretty much debunked that idea by simply stating Kate's profession. It’s pretty common, that, for fans to come up with all sorts of theories about their favorite characters, and it’s nice when the creators, in a way, shed a little light on things.

So, while the movies themselves don't explicitly state Kate's job, this piece of information, you know, adds a layer of ordinary life to a family that found itself in some truly extraordinary circumstances
